Databases

[:days4/projects/: Other SAGE Days 4 Projects]

Robert Miller, David Joyner, Yi Qiang, Emily Kirkman, Tom Boothby

  • GOAL: SAGE Enhancement Proposal.
    • Unified database structure for SAGE.
      • Database class: init establishes connection to sqlite
  • Issues to brainstorm:
    • SAGE [http://www.initd.org/pub/software/pysqlite/doc/usage-guide.html interface] to sqlite

    • Uniform database approach within sage
    • Databases distributed with sage
    • Online databases
      • cgi web-accessible...
      • accessible from SAGE, perhaps hosted at sage.math...
      • SQLite servers?
    • Automagic caching: keep track of computation results
      • keeping those results in portable objects, making these objects merge-able, etc...
    • Licensing: \exists DBGPL?
